Sancerre at Palm Coast Costs & Pricing

Sancerre at Palm Coast presents a distinctive pricing structure for its various room types, reflecting both local and state trends. For instance, a studio apartment is offered at $4,420 per month, which is notably higher than the average cost in Flagler County ($4,034) and the broader state of Florida ($3,823). The one-bedroom unit follows suit at $5,560, surpassing both county and state averages - $3,398 and $3,864 respectively. The trend continues with two-bedroom apartments priced at $7,145, significantly above Flagler County's average of $5,397 and Florida's statewide figure of $4,711. These rates suggest that Sancerre at Palm Coast positions itself as a premium option within the region's rental market.

Overall Review of Sancerre at Palm Coast

common 29 reviews mention this

Staff feel welcoming and attentive

Residents and families frequently describe staff who are warm, responsive, and easy to work with.

Multiple reviews highlight how staff members greet residents warmly and follow through when families have questions or concerns. Several residents and relatives mention feeling reassured by day-to-day attentiveness, including regular communication and support. Even when describing a difficult transition, families repeatedly say the team stayed patient and helpful throughout move-in and beyond.

differentiator 9 reviews mention this

Dining and chef-led meals stand out

Dining is a consistent bright spot, with residents describing restaurant-style meals and strong chef support.

Several reviews focus on the quality of food and the overall dining experience, including praise for the chef and dining-room meals. Residents and visitors also reference structured meal service and guest meals, and at least one review describes a themed tea experience tied to the chef. This aligns with the community offering restaurant-style dining, room service, and guest meals as part of everyday service.

  • A modern dining area with round tables, blue chairs, and a well-lit bar counter.
common 10 reviews mention this

Activities help residents stay engaged

Activities are a frequent reason families say residents stay social and engaged.

Reviews commonly describe a steady schedule of group activities, outings, and events designed to keep residents involved. Families mention programs and social opportunities that help newcomers feel connected quickly. The community also lists a broad set of on-site and off-site activities, which matches the review focus on engagement and participation.

differentiator 8 reviews mention this

Care feels supported, especially in memory care

Families specifically mention strong memory care communication and attentive support for changing needs.

A number of reviews discuss memory care experiences in particular, including praise for care partners and directors and how well families feel informed. Some residents are described as benefiting from coordinated support, and communication is repeatedly mentioned as a key part of peace of mind. This lines up with the community providing assisted living and memory care services and offering multiple types of care support such as medication management, companion care, and hospice care.

caveat 4 reviews mention this

Some families report serious care concerns

A minority of reviewers report breakdowns in care, including concerns about staffing and medication decisions.

Not all feedback is positive: several low-star reviews describe problems with staffing levels, professionalism, or how concerns were handled. Two separate negative reviews specifically raise medication-related issues and declines they attribute to care provided during the stay. These concerns stand apart from the larger volume of positive experiences, but they are clear enough to consider alongside the community’s described care supports.
